13-year-old boy dies of Covid-19 in the United Kingdom

Carl Kinsella

King’s College Hospital in London has confirmed a 13-year-old boy has died after testing positive for Covid-19.

The boy’s name was Ismail Mohamed Abdulwahab, and he was originally from South London. A report by Sky News noted that the boy had no “pre-existing health conditions.”

A GoFundMe account set up in order finance funeral costs said: “It is with great sadness to announce that the younger brother of one of our teachers at Madinah College has sadly passed away this morning (Monday 30 March 2020) due to being infected with COVID-19.

“Ismail was only 13 years old without any pre-existing health conditions and sadly he died without any family members close by due to the highly infectious nature of COVID-19.”

The tragic news follows an announcement earlier that a 12-year-old girl had died of the virus in Belgium, making her the youngest fatality in Europe.

23 deaths were recorded across Ireland on Tuesday related to coronavirus, 17 in Republic of Ireland and six in Northern Ireland. The median age of those who died in the Republic was 84.
